ATL's Newest People, Places And Things To Check Out This Season

Lauren Finney Harden Lauren Finney Harden | December 20, 2019 | Lifestyle

Dolce.jpg

STAY In celebration of its 10 years in our fair city, head to The St. Regis Atlanta for a staycation. Be sure to take advantage of all the offerings, some of which include The St. Regis Butler Service, a G-Wagon available to loan and more. Suites from $795 per night, 88 W. Paces Ferry Road, 404.563.7900, st-regis.marriott.com SHOP Dolce & Gabbana (dolcegabbana.com) has debuted its outpost at Phipps Plaza just in time to prepare for spring shopping. Peep trends—including animal and tropical prints, and safari-inspired ensembles—and order customizable bags and sneakers from the #DGYourself program. VISIT Atlanta fine jewelry institution Solomon Brothers Jewelers has opened its second location—this time in booming Alpharetta. Look for traditional diamond staples as well as showstoppers from under-the-radar brands. 2500 Old Milton Parkway, solomonbrothers.com EAT If you’re downtown looking for a chic spot, lament no more: By George at The Candler Hotel is as much a visual delight as it is a culinary one. Hugh Acheson created the French-inspired menu, so prepare to have your expectations met accordingly. 127 Peachtree St. NE, 470.851.2752, bygeorgeatl.com
